The Florida Department of Health is authorized by Chapter 401, Part II, Florida Statutes to provide grants to Boards of County Commissioners for the purpose of improving and expanding pre-hospital emergency medical services. County grants are awarded only to Boards of County Commissioners but may subsequently be distributed to municipalities and other agencies or organizations involved in the provision of EMS pre-hospital care.
Miami-Dade County is responsible for the application and distribution process of the State EMS County Grant. The distribution of grant funds to each participating department is based on the percentage of combined total EMS calls for the calendar year prior to the new grant’s fiscal year. The application for the FY 2020-2021 EMS County Grant #C9013 was approved by the Miami-Dade County Board of County Commissioners and the Florida Department of Health-Bureau of EMS. The grant in the amount of one thousand three hundred eighty-six dollars ($1,386) has been approved for the City of Coral Gables’ 2020-2021 work plan projects. Four hundred dollars ($400) are allocated to purchase Emergency Medical Services Equipment, Materials, Supplies & Services and nine hundred eighty-six dollars ($986) are allocated to pay for Conferences, Seminars & Training Sessions.
In order to qualify for the grant, the City of Coral Gables must approve a Letter of Understanding / Agreement which provides the basis for the disbursement and reporting responsibilities.
